This was our second stay at the Real Palacio and I'm happy to say it was as good as the first. On our previous visit, our 2 year old boy was a mere bump. Now we have another bump as well and so space was a priority! We chose a suite for the 6 night stay and were able to get a great rate. The room was perfect - plenty of room for us all (for the few hours we actually spent in the hotel, because we were too busy in Lisbon!) It was very quiet and we all slept better than we have in a long time, probably down to the very large bed and the masses of fresh air we'd had!
The hotel is located just to the north of the city centre, close (and easy walking distance) to the São Sebastião underground station, which is about 10 minutes from the city centre, 15 from the old expo site and a couple of stops from the zoo and the large shopping centre near Luz.
The buffet breakfasts were excellent, with a wide selection of food to appease small and big people alike. High chairs appeared quickly and without prompting.
All the staff we encountered were outstanding and very friendly, as we had found on our previous stay. Having a small child (prone to the odd tantrum now and then although thankfully, had none in any public areas of the hotel!) was no problem and we didn't feel unwelcome or awkward in the hotel or anywhere beyond.
